WM_NCRBUTTONDOWN

Повідомлення WM_NCRBUTTONDOWN написав, коли користувач натискає праву кнопку миші, коли курсор розташовано в nonclient області вікна. Це повідомлення Опубліковано у вікно, в якому розташовано курсор. Якщо вікно захопили миші, це повідомлення не Опубліковано.

WM_NCRBUTTONDOWN nHittest = wParam (INT);    / / хіт тест очок значення = MAKEPOINTS(lParam);   / / позиції курсора 

 

Параметри

nHittest
Значення wParam. Визначає хіт тест значення, що повертається функцією DefWindowProc внаслідок обробки повідомлення WM_NCHITTEST. Переглянути список значень хіт тест, WM_NCHITTEST.
очок
Значення lParam. Вказує на ТОЧОК структури, що містить x - і y координати курсору. Координати є відносно на верхньому лівому куті екрана.

Повернення значень

Якщо програма обробляє це повідомлення, його слід повернути нуль.

Зауваження

Заявку можна використовувати MAKEPOINTS макрос для перетворення параметра lParam ТОЧОК структури.

Якщо це доречно, щоб зробити це, система WM_SYSCOMMAND повідомлення надсилається до вікна.

QuickInfo

nbsp; Windows &NT: вимагає 3.1 або пізнішої версії.
Windows:Вимагає Windows 95 або пізнішої версії.
Windows CE:Не підтримується.
Заголовка:Оголошена в winuser.h.

Дивіться також

Огляд введення миші, миші вводу повідомлень, DefWindowProc, MAKEPOINTS, ПУНКТІВ, WM_NCHITTEST, WM_NCRBUTTONDBLCLK, WM_NCRBUTTONUP, WM_SYSCOMMAND

Index